KMS102/4F : Electromagnetic Flanged Flowmeters with ‘S100’ display – ideal as resettable/batching meter (sizes: 6mm to 150mm)

The K-MAGS electromagnetic flowmeters are custom configured, wired, programmed, tested and supplied by ManuFlo. They offer quality performance with accuracy of ± 0.3% of rate and are capable of operating over very wide flow ranges. With no moving parts and an obstruction-less bore, this type of flowmeter guarantees the highest level of performance, virtually unaffected by specific gravity or viscosity variations, or the most contaminated of fluids, whilst maintaining a high degree of accuracy for liquids with conductivity of ≥ 20μS/cm for water and ≥ 5μS/cm for other liquids. A unique self-verifying feature is implemented in K-mags, providing ultra-stable performance over time.

Application examples include use for measuring mining slurries, grouts, oxides, construction chemicals, food industry etc. The uses are wide and far reaching.

FEATURES

  • For ADMIXTURE Batching, Shotcrete, Mild-Recycled Water & Selected Chemical Applications (upto 10% solids)
  • Liner: PTFE (6 – 15mm); Process Temperature (-40 to 80°C)
  • Polypropylene (25 – 150mm);Process Temperature (-5 to 90°C)
  • Hastelloy C electrodes.
  • Flanged connection suites ANSI 150lb flanges.
  • Flow sensor sizes 6 to 150mm.
  • Self-verifying. Accuracy: ±0.3% +1 mm/s.
  • Built in flow profiler for higher accuracy.
  • Empty pipe detection.
  • Totaliser up to 10 digits. With Flowrate display.
  • Totaliser resettable via optional pushbutton.
  • Programmable via 4 push buttons or via HART to PC.
  • Remote display via 2-metres cable to flowsensor or Integral (45° or 0° mounted)
  • 85 – 253 vac or 11 – 31 vdc powered.
  • Durable cast alloy display enclosure.
  • K-MAGS Fully wired and custom programmed to requirement. Pulse and 4-20mA outputs. HART protocol
  • IP68 remote flow sensor (when potted).
  • Measured liquid must have conductivity of at least 5 μS/cm (20 μS/cm for water)
